Nickel phosphide (Ni2P and Ni12P5) or nickel selenide (NiSe) nanoparticles were prepared from the single molecule precursor, dialkyldiselenophosphinato nickel(II), [Ni(Se2PR2)2] (R = iPr, tBu and Ph) by thermolysis in trioctylphosphine oxide (TOPO) or hexadecylamine (HDA). The chemical composition of these nanoparticles depends on the precursors, capping agents, and reaction temperature.
